Ron Emoff is a scholar working on Anthropology, Sociology and Political Science and Religious studies. According to data from OpenAlex, Ron Emoff has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 116 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Anthropology, 2 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 2 papers in Religious studies. Recurrent topics in Ron Emoff’s work include Global Maritime and Colonial Histories (3 papers), Caribbean and African Literature and Culture (2 papers) and Migration, Identity, and Health (2 papers). Ron Emoff is often cited by papers focused on Global Maritime and Colonial Histories (3 papers), Caribbean and African Literature and Culture (2 papers) and Migration, Identity, and Health (2 papers). Ron Emoff collaborates with scholars based in and . Ron Emoff's co-authors include Paul Théberge and David R. Henderson and has published in prestigious journals such as Notes, Ethnomusicology and Yearbook for Traditional Music.
